Назад | Перейти на главную страницу

Azure использовать автоматическое развертывание из Bitbucket и моего локального Git одновременно?

Возможно ли, что веб-сайт Azure даже после настройки на использование Bitbucket для автоматического развертывания все еще может принимать обновления, запускаемые вручную, если ранее на нем был открыт репозиторий git (SCM)?

Я спрашиваю, в последнее время, хотя я не отправлял никаких коммитов на свой Bitbucket, я заметил, что на веб-сайте Azure есть изменения, которые я создавал не сам!

Проблема, которая вызывает у меня проблемы, заключается в том, что разработчик, который некоторое время назад покинул команду, имел доступ к панели управления Azure (теперь доступ удален), а также то, что у него, возможно, был доступ к учетной записи ftp для веб-сайта, а также к исходному git-развертыванию. репо (размещено на app.scm.azurewebsites.net:443/app.git). Итак, этот последний бит заставляет меня думать, что он все еще может отправлять коммиты прямо в ветку, из которой развертывается Azure, и, возможно, скомпрометировать наше живое приложение!

Пожалуйста, помогите мне рассказать об этом.

Да, если включен Bitbucket, можно перейти на сайт с помощью git push. Если вы перейдете на вкладку Deployments, вы должны увидеть, какие коммиты были развернуты. Вы видите тот, которого там быть не должно?

Что вам следует делать:

  • Сбросить профиль публикации (на вкладке панели управления)
  • Убедитесь, что пользователь не является соадминистратором подписки